Areas to Consider Carefully
While the Cat’s Paw Print Silhouette is a strong design, there are certain scenarios where it may require extra attention. For instance, stitching it on thin fabric or stretchy materials might lead to distortion unless a proper stabilizer is used. Similarly, placing it on curved surfaces like caps or hats can be tricky without adjusting the hoop setup or using a curved stabilizer.
Also, when using it on dark fabric, the choice of thread colors becomes crucial. A high-contrast thread like white or bright yellow can enhance the visibility of the design, whereas muted tones might cause it to blend in too much. If the design includes small details, such as tiny lines or curves, these might not translate well on textured fabrics or when using dense stitch areas.
Design Notes for Embroidery Professionals
Before committing to a project using Cat’s Paw Print Silhouette, take the time to test it on scrap fabric. Check the stitch density and ensure that the design works well with your machine settings. If you plan to use it for commercial embroidery, confirm the licensing terms to avoid any issues down the line.
Review the thread colors and consider how they’ll look against different fabric backgrounds. Use black and white mockups to evaluate the design’s clarity and contrast. Also, inspect the small details closely, especially if you're planning to use it on handmade products or personalized gifts where precision matters.
Finally, always choose the right hoop size based on the complexity of the design and the fabric you're working with. Using the correct stabilizer is essential to prevent puckering or distortion, particularly on delicate or stretchy materials.
